The phrase " -PORTABLE- Download Debonair Blog Mallu Mms Scandal 41 8 " appears to be a highly suspicious "keyword salad"
typically used by malicious websites or bot-generated blogs. Warning: Safety Risks
This specific string of text is often associated with "black hat" SEO (Search Engine Optimization) tactics. You should avoid searching for or clicking on links containing this exact phrase for several reasons: Malware & Adware
: These types of links frequently lead to "portable" (executable) files that may contain viruses, spyware, or ransomware designed to compromise your device.
: Such sites often masquerade as download portals to trick users into providing personal information or credit card details. Sensationalism
: The inclusion of terms like "Scandal" and "MMS" is a common tactic to lure clicks through curiosity or shock value, leading users to deceptive or illicit content. Typical Structure Breakdown
The query is likely a mashup of unrelated, high-traffic keywords: -PORTABLE-
: Suggests a version of software that doesn't require installation, often a guise for distributing standalone malicious .exe files. Debonair Blog / Mallu MMS
: Combines names of older magazines or regional slang with "scandal" keywords to capture traffic from diverse, often adult-oriented, search queries.
: Likely version numbers or arbitrary digits used to differentiate bot-generated pages. Recommendation
: If you encountered this while trying to find a specific file or article, it is strongly advised to exit the site and run a security scan on your computer. Use reputable sources for software and news to avoid security risks.
